    Among 321 cases with oral squamous cell carcinoma (OSCC) from 2001 to 2011 in the Department of Oral and Maxillofacial Surgery, Nagasaki University Hospital, 221 cases were treated with curative intent, and local recurrence was observed in 34 (15.4%) patients. The average time to local recurrence after initial treatment was 11.3 months. The 5-year overall survival rate of the patients with local recurrence was 48.7%. In this study, univariate analysis revealed that the prognosis of salvage surgery of local recurrence in OSCC patients might be associated with neoadjuvant chemotherapy (P<0.01), recurrence interval (P<0.05), recurrence site (P<0.01), and postoperative adjuvant therapy (P<0.01). Multivariate analysis revealed that the independent prognostic factor of salvage surgery for recurrence in OSCC patients might be recurrence interval (P<0.05), and that NAC and recurrence site tended to be poor prognostic factors of salvage surgery, but there was no significant difference, respectively. It was suggested that the first surgery is very important for a good prognosis in OSCC patients.

    In recent years, the usefulness of polaprezinc for oral mucositis has been reported. Generally, surgical treatment, chemotherapy, and radiation therapy together or alone are used for cancer treatment. Oral mucositis occurs as a harmful phenomenon in almost 100% of cases, and the combination of radiation and chemotherapy is accompanied by intense sharp pain and bleeding. We used sodium alginate and solcoseryl to treat oral mucositis, but these were not sufficiently effective in many cases and the treatment had to be stopped. Polaprezinc provides an antioxidant action, mucous membrane protection, wound healing promotion, and is reported to be effective for oral mucositis. We considered that administration of the drug through the oral cavity and oral mucosa by gargling rather than internal administration facilitated direct contact with the drug, and we applied this method in eight chemoradiotherapy head and neck cancer patients. We report a summary of these eight cases in which treatment did not need to be stopped due to oral mucositis by using polaprezinc gargle.

    We developed a computer system to assist the differential diagnosis of clinically important oral mucosal diseases of oral squamous cell carcinoma, leukoplakia, and oral lichen planus using intraoral photographs. In 2013, we reported the use of a fuzzy inference-based soft computing diagnostic system for oral mucosal diseases. In the current study, we replaced the fuzzy inference system with a support vector machine and used five features for identifying disease characteristics after upgrading the soft computing system. We used digital intraoral photographs of oral squamous cell carcinoma, leukoplakia, oral lichen planus, and normal mucosa to validate the soft computing system. The resultant sensitivity values for oral squamous cell carcinoma, leukoplakia, oral lichen planus, and normal oral mucosa were 90%, 90%, 87%, and 93%, respectively, and the specificity values were 97%, 92%, 98%, and 100%, respectively. Therefore, the soft computing system developed in this study can be used as a diagnosis support system for clinically important oral mucosal diseases.

    The loss of fish bones in oral tissue occurs often. If a fish bone partially sticks into tissue, part of it remains visible directly and is easily removed. However, if a fish bone completely sticks deep into tissue, it is hard to detect its precise location. We report a case of removal of a fish bone that was completely embedded in the tongue with the aid of ultrasonography. A 73-year-old female visited us complaining of tongue pain. The case history revealed that the pain was caused by a lost fish bone. The fish bone was removed under general anesthesia and ultrasonography during surgery greatly contributed to locating the position of the fish bone in the tongue. It is suggested that ultrasonography is very useful for detecting lost foreign bodies in tissue.

    Objectives: We evaluated a liquid-based method for cytology of oral mucosal lesions, based on the Bethesda system (Oral Bethesda system).
    Methods: One hundred patients with oral mucosal lesions previously diagnosed via histology (excluding salivary gland tumors) were selected and re-diagnosed using the Oral Bethesda cytodiagnostic criteria for classification. The conventional Papanicolaou criteria were used for comparison.
    Results: The values obtained for sensitivity and false-negative rate for the Oral Bethesda system were 88% and 12%, respectively, both of which were lower than those obtained using the Papanicolaou system. In addition, evaluation of high-bright, orangeophilic, keratinized cells using the Oral Bethesda system was found to be useful for screening of squamous cell carcinoma.
    Conclusion: Due to the current lack of specific criteria for cytodiagnosis of the oral cavity, development of new criteria is required. The results of this study demonstrated that The Oral Bethesda system is a clinically useful tool for oral cytology.
